
The Work Life Balance at Kraken is rated a D by 49 employees putting it in the Bottom 15% of similar size companies on Comparably. 33% of Kraken employees are satisfied with their work life balance while 60% feel they are burnt out. A well proportioned work life balance is necessary to keep employees happy and productive.
About 49% of the employees at Kraken work eight hours or less, while 18% of them have a very long day - longer than twelve hours. The Majority of Kraken employees are not satisfied with their work life balance and feel burnt out.
In general, Asian or Pacific Islander employees and employees of other ethnicities believe they have good work life balance while employees who have been at the company 2 to 5 Years and Caucasian employees think there is room for improvement.
